In Unprecedented Move After Alert By Fayose, EFCC Freezes His Accounts

NewsRescue

Not long after Ekiti governor Ayo Fayose gave an alert that the Federal government was using the EFCC to persecute him, the agency froze the governor’s bank accounts. The governor has described the action by the Buhari government as criminal and illegal, asking them to wait till 2018 when his tenure and immunity ends to conduct their investigations. Vanguard reports:

The personal account of the Governor of Ekiti State, Mr Ayodele Fayose and that of his associates have been frozen by the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ission(EFCC).

Fayose Speaking at the premises of Zenith Bank, Ado-Ekiti, where he had his personal account, the governor claimed that he had gotten winds of plans by the Presidency to freeze his account some days earlier.

A source at the Bank told the visibly surprised Governor Fayose that his account was allegedly frozen on the order of the anti-graft agency.

The Governor said, he had earlier issued a counter-cheque to make withdrawal and was rejected by the bank located at Onigari , GRA in Ado Ekiti, describing the action as criminal and illegal.

Citing Section 308 of the 1999 constitution, Fayose said he enjoys immunity as a sitting governor , urging the federal government to fight corruption within the ambit of the law.
